      Meaning of the first name
      Cuauhtli

      Origin 
      Aztec

      Meaning 
      Eagle

      The name Cuauhtli finds its indigenous origins in the Aztec civilization of ancient Mesoamerica. In the Aztec language of Nahuatl, Cuauhtli symbolizes the noble and majestic creature, the eagle. The Aztecs held a deep reverence for the eagle, associating it with bravery, strength, and the divine. Hence, the name Cuauhtli carries with it a sense of power and distinction.

      Throughout history, Cuauhtli has played a significant role in Aztec culture and beyond. In ancient Aztec society, individuals with the name Cuauhtli were often esteemed warriors, leaders, or individuals with aspirations of achieving greatness. The eagle was an iconic symbol of the Aztec empire, representing both their martial prowess and their divine heritage. Today, the name Cuauhtli continues to hold cultural significance among certain communities in Mexico and elsewhere. It is not uncommon to find individuals bearing this name, embodying the qualities and traditions associated with the eagle. The name serves as a reminder of the rich heritage and enduring cultural identity of the Aztecs, serving as a link between past and present.
